Abstract
A method of forming trim cover being one of elements constituting a seat which is used for furniture or as an automobile seat, comprises feeding an assembly of a sheet of covering material and wadding material, with the covering sheet side of the assembly turned upward, onto support means for receiving and supporting the assembly thereon. The support means has at least one hole of a desired predetermined shape. A portion of the assembly substantially positionally corresponding to at least one hole is pressed downwardly to cause a portion of the wadding material of the assembly positionally corresponding to the hole of the support means to be protruded downwardly from the support means through the hole of the support means. The protruded portion of the wading material of the assembly is cut, while the same portion of the assembly is still pressed downwardly. The assembly is advanced to a backing sheet laminating station. A sheet of the backing material sticks onto the wadding material side of the assembly by means of backing sheet sticking means, while the same portion of the assembly is pressed against the backing sheet sticking means, whereby a finished product having at least one indent of a predetermined shape appreciated as an ornamental pattern therein may be produced. Also, an apparatus for forming trim cover is disclosed.
